Social Studies Ged Vocabulary


Answer the following questions to check your English vocabulary skill for the GED Exam.
(The correct answers are given at the bottom of the questions)

1. What is the synonym of CONCLUSION?
(A) the act of objects hitting each other
(B) the process of gaining possession of something
(C) the trait of being honest and frank
(D) the quality or state of being proper
(E) the last in a chain of events

2. What is the antonym of CONCLUSION?
(A) evolution
(B) liveliness
(C) goodness
(D) invisibility
(E) origin

3. What is the synonym of COMPOUND?
(A) in bodily form
(B) principles of reality
(C) flight of steps
(D) sparing in consumption
(E) combine into one

4. What is the antonym of COMPOUND?
(A) separation

(B) pointlessness
(C) denouncement
(D) disintegration
(E) newborn

5. What is the synonym of INITIATE?
(A) draw
(B) find
(C) exhibit
(D) injure
(E) commence

6. What is the antonym of INITIATE?
(A) vanish
(B) process
(C) mute
(D) relate
(E) consummate

7. What is the synonym of DISREGARD?
(A) pay little or no attention to
(B) throw light upon, to make clear
(C) speak in a low, indistinct voice
(D) bear or endure someone or something
(E) give something useful or necessary to

8. What is the antonym of DISREGARD?
(A) editor
(B) attention

(C) worship
(D) section
(E) congestion

9. What is the synonym of ILLICIT?
(A) not free
(B) cheerful disposition
(C) premature development
(D) stealthy way
(E) not legal

10. What is the antonym of ILLICIT?
(A) negativistic
(B) deride
(C) lawful
(D) extraordinaire
(E) vicious

11. What is the synonym of ANALOGY?
(A) tower
(B) entitlement
(C) unbeliever
(D) likeness
(E) melody

12. What is the antonym of ANALOGY?
(A) lucidness
(B) contrast
(C) buddy

(D) plantation
(E) solidness

13. What is the synonym of RESOLUTION?
(A) community
(B) sun
(C) throes
(D) determination
(E) cue

14. What is the antonym of RESOLUTION?
(A) hesitation
(B) hemp
(C) benchmarks
(D) publication
(E) stipulation

15. What is the synonym of LACONIC?
(A) lacking seriousness
(B) mysteriously quiet
(C) without money
(D) easily angered
(E) constantly changing

16. What is the antonym of LACONIC?
(A) dreamlike
(B) unlawful
(C) silly
(D) typical

(E) wordy

17. What is the synonym of OSTENTATIOUS?
(A) lazy
(B) honest
(C) greasy
(D) mindful
(E) pretentious

18. What is the antonym of OSTENTATIOUS?
(A) unchangeable
(B) weariless
(C) unarranged
(D) plain
(E) ferocious

19. What is the synonym of URBANE?
(A) flexible
(B) smug
(C) polished
(D) amoral
(E) fruitful

20. What is the antonym of URBANE?
(A) crucial
(B) uncultured
(C) spectacular
(D) unjust
(E) precise

Answers: 1. E 2. E 3. E 4. A 5. E 6. E 7. A 8. B 9. E 10. C 11. D 12. B 13. D 14. A 15. B 16. E 17. E 18. D 19. C
20. B


The above questions are created from the following synonyms and antonyms:

1. CONCLUSION
Synonyms: an opinion reached after investigating; close; consequence; decision; end; the last in a chain
of events; the result of the reasoning process
Antonyms: beginning; origin; start

2. COMPOUND
Synonyms: a combination of different parts; combination; combine into one; combine parts; consisting
of two or more interconnected parts; mix; mixture
Antonyms: separation; simple; unmixed

3. INITIATE

Synonyms: admit into a group; admit into membership; begin; commence; inaugurate; introduce; make
something begin; originate; receive into a group; start; to be responsible for starting
Antonyms: complete; consummate; end

4. DISREGARD
Synonyms: carelessness; ignore; lack of respect; neglect; negligence; overlook; pay little or no attention
to
Antonyms: attention; heed; respect

5. ILLICIT
Synonyms: criminal; forbidden; illegal; not legal; not permitted; prohibited; unlawful
Antonyms: lawful; legal; legitimate

6. ANALOGY
Synonyms: a likeness in some ways between things that are otherwise not alike; correlation; likeness;
point by point comparison; resemblance; similarity; the likening of one thing to another based on some
shared similarity
Antonyms: contrast; difference; dissimilarity

7. RESOLUTION
Synonyms: a formal statement or opinion adopted by a group; decision; determination; formal
statement of a decision; proposal; resolve; the thing determined or decided
Antonyms: deadlock; hesitation; indecision

8. LACONIC
Synonyms: brief; concise; mysteriously quiet; short; sparing of words; terse; terse in speech or writing;
to the point; using few words
Antonyms: prolix; verbose; wordy

9. OSTENTATIOUS

Synonyms: being showy; characterized by or given to pretentious display; displaying wealth; done to
show-of; excessively showy; pretentious; showy display of wealth or learning
Antonyms: conservative; plain; reserved

10. URBANE
Synonyms: cultured; elegant; polished; refined; showing a high degree of refinement; sophisticated
Antonyms: boorish; uncivilized; uncultured
